What is a Firewall?
In computer language a Firewall is software or hardware-based network security system that controls the incoming and outgoing network traffic by analyzing the data packets, and determining whether they should be allowed or disallowed. This is based on a set of predetermined rules. A Firewall establishes a barrier between a trusted, secure internal network and another network. Firewalls work in two known ways. The first one is that it has the ability to monitor the data entering the system or the computer. The Firewall can therefore decide whether a particular data can be trusted and allowed or not. This is known as the Packet Filter. As the name implies, the Firewall will filter the packet of data passing through the computer.
The second component on the other hand mostly deals with the setting up of policies that will govern the applications installed on the computer. This is sometimes called the Application Filter. Basically, this will take charge in figuring if a program can be received or not.
